Step-by-step preparation of Easy Vegan Chocolate Cookies

Creating easy vegan chocolate cookies may just become your new favorite kitchen adventure! These delightful treats are not only simple to whip up but also satisfy your sweet tooth without any animal products. Let’s walk through the process step by step, ensuring your cookie game is on point!

Preheat the oven and prepare your workspace

Before anything else, it’s essential to set the stage for your baking endeavor.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This will ensure that your cookies start baking evenly once you pop them in. While that’s heating up, take a moment to tidy your workspace. Gather all your ingredients and tools to make the process flow smoothly.

  • Ingredients you’ll need:
  • ½ cup vegan butter
  • ¾ cup brown sugar
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• ⅓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• ½ cup non-dairy chocolate chips (optional)

Cream the vegan butter and sugars

Once your oven is preheated, the real fun begins! In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ened vegan butter with both sugars. Using an electric mixer or a whisk, beat them together until the mixture is light and fluffy. This step is crucial because it helps incorporate air into the butter, making your cookies lighter.

Not only does this mix sweeten your dough, but it also enhances the flavor of the easy vegan chocolate cookies. Did you know that the creaming process can affect the texture of your cookies? According to the experts at Serious Eats, proper creaming can make a significant difference in the final product!

Combine dry ingredients

In a separate bowl, it’s time to tackle your dry ingredients. Wh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t until fully incorporated. This combination is vital as it not only provides structure to your cookies but also ensures an even distribution of the leavening agent, which helps your cookies rise nicely.

Mix wet and dry ingredients to form dough

Now that you’ve got your wet and dry components ready, it’s time to unite them! Gently fold the dry ingredients into the creamed butter and sugars. Use a spatula for this step to maintain the integrity of the dough; you want to mix until just combined. If you’re adding non-dairy chocolate chips, now is the time to fold those in as well.

The dough will be rich and chocolatey, just as it should be for easy vegan chocolate cookies that delight your taste buds.

Roll and shape the cookie dough

Prepare your baking sheet by lining it with parchment paper (goodbye, sticky cookie disasters!). With your clean hands, scoop out tablespoon-sized amounts of dough and roll them into balls. Place them on the baking sheet, leaving a couple of inches between each one to allow for spreading.

If you’re feeling adventurous, you can even press down gently on the tops to create a more classic cookie shape.

Bake to cookie perfection

With the dough shaped and ready, slide the baking sheet into your preheated oven.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ges appear firm but the centers remain soft. Remember, the cookies will continue to cook a bit after you take them out, so don’t overdo it!

Let them c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ely. Trust me, the aroma wafting through your kitchen will have everyone you know drooling in no time!

Cooking tips and notes for Easy Vegan Chocolate Cookies

Common pitfalls to avoid

When whipping up easy vegan chocolate cookies, a few common mistakes can turn your sweet endeavor into a baking blunder. One of the biggest pitfalls is overmixing the dough. This can lead to tough cookies instead of the desired soft and chewy texture. Another misstep is not measuring your ingredients accurately—precision is key in baking! Always use dry measuring cups for flour and sugar, and wet measuring cups for liquids to get it just right. Finally, be aware that baking times may vary based on your oven, so keep an eye on your cookies as they bake.

How to achieve the perfect texture

Achieving the ultimate texture in your easy vegan chocolate cookies hinges on a few simple yet effective tips. First, consider chilling your dough for at least 30 minutes before baking. This helps the cookies maintain their shape and creates that lovely chewy consistency. Using a mix of almond flour and all-purpose flour can also enhance the texture, giving your cookies a delightful nuttiness. Lastly, be sure to slightly underbake them for a soft center that will continue to set as they cool—trust me, that gooey center is what makes them irresistible!

FAQ about Easy Vegan Chocolate Cookies

How can I make my cookies more chocolatey?

If you’re looking to enhance the chocolatey goodness of your easy vegan chocolate cookies, consider these tips:

  • Add More Cocoa Powder: Simply increase the cocoa powder in your cookie dough for a richer flavor. Just be careful; too much can make the cookies dry.
  • Use Dark Chocolate Chips: Opt for vegan dark chocolate chips instead of semi-sweet ones. They pack a punch and enhance the overall chocolate experience.
  • Incorporate Chocolate Extract: A splash of chocolate extract can amplify the chocolate flavor without altering the texture.

What do I do if my dough is too sticky?

Sticky dough can be a common issue, but don’t worry! Here are some helpful tips:

  • Chill the Dough: Refrigerate your dough for about 30 minutes. This helps solidify the fats and reduces stickiness, making it easier to handle.
  • Add More Flour: Gradually mix in a little more flour until the dough reaches your desired consistency. Just remember not to overmix, as that might affect the final cookie texture.

Can I freeze the cookie dough?

Absolutely! Freezing your easy vegan chocolate cookies dough is a great way to enjoy fresh cookies anytime. Here’s how:

  • Shape and Wrap: Scoop the dough into balls, place them on a baking sheet to freeze for a couple of hours, and then transfer them to an airtight container or freezer bag.
  • Storage Time: Frozen cookie dough can last up to three months. When you’re ready to bake, you can pop them straight into the oven, adjusting the baking time as needed!

Easy vegan chocolate cookies that satisfy your sweet cravings

These easy vegan chocolate cookies are perfect for satisfying your sweet cravings while keeping it plant-based. Enjoy the rich chocolate flavor in every bite!

  • Author: Souzan
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 12 minutes
  • Total Time: 27 minutes
  • Yield: 24 cookies 1x
  • Category: dessert
  • Method: baking
  • Cuisine: vegan
  • Diet: vegan

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up cocoa powder
  • 1/2 cup coconut sugar
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up
  • 1/3 cup almond milk
  • 1/4 cup coconut oil, melted
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ine all the dry ingredients.
  3. Add the wet ingredients to the bowl and mix until well combined.
  4. Form the dough into small balls and place them on a baking sheet.
  5. Bake for 10-12 minutes.
  6. Allow to cool before serving.

Notes

  • Store cookies in an airtight container for up to a week.
  • For a chewier texture, bake for a minute less.

Nutrition

  • Serving Size: 1 cookie
  • Calories: 120
  • Sugar: 6g
  • Sodium: 50mg
  • Fat: 7g
  • Saturated Fat: 4g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 2g
  • Trans Fat: 0g
  • Carbohydrates: 15g
  • Fiber: 2g
  • Protein: 2g
  • Cholesterol: 0mg
